【问题标题】:Creating web services with scalable open source technologies使用可扩展的开源技术创建 Web 服务
【发布时间】:2016-09-20 11:06:35
【问题描述】:

我们想就创建 RESTful Web 服务提出一些建议。我们浏览了许多文章和答案。大多数答案都是特定于框架的。有人可以向我们指出可以帮助我理解不同框架的比较文章吗? 请说明如何处理登录和使用网络服务。

【问题讨论】:

    标签: web-services rest restful-authentication web-technologies


    【解决方案1】:

    除了视情况而定之外,真的没有很好的方法来回答这个问题。如果您谈论开源,那么长期以来的标准是用于数据库的 Linux、Apache 和 MySQL(以及 PHP 又名 LAMP),但有些人更喜欢 PostGres,或者像 Mongo DB 或 Couch DB 这样的 No SQL 解决方案。

    鉴于此,您需要决定是否要在框架之上构建,并选择语言方向。如果你想要 Java,Spring 和 Hibernate 都有很好的支持,并且相当成熟。

    大多数商店都有一组具有某些技能的开发人员,您可以利用这些技能,通常,这就是做出决定的方式。你不想做一些全新的事情而不得不重新培训每个人。

    在不知道您的目标是什么或您的情况的情况下,很难提出合理的前进道路。有时您需要查看您将如何托管您的网站,并找到支持您的堆栈的供应商。一些研究将帮助您确定您需要去哪里。

    有时它值得放弃开源路径,而使用 IIS 和 ASP .NET 之类的东西。

    【讨论】:

    • 非常感谢您的建议。我们的问题目前不是写密集型的。未来它可能会变得写密集。 NoSQL 作为后端将在这种情况下帮助我们,我们擅长 java。 spring 框架会帮助我们吗?我只是需要你的建议。
    猜你喜欢
    • 1970-01-01
    • 2012-09-10
    • 1970-01-01
    • 1970-01-01
    • 2011-02-03
    • 1970-01-01
    • 2023-03-14
    • 2013-07-25
    • 2014-01-23
    相关资源
    最近更新 更多